本文深入探讨了机房云计算框架的设计与实现,包括其关键组成部分和运行机制。也对现有的机房云计算框架进行了分类和比较,旨在帮助读者全面理解机房云计算框架的种类及其特性。
随着科技的发展,云计算已经成为了现代信息技术的重要组成部分,在数据中心中,云计算框架的设计和实现对于提高数据处理能力、降低运营成本以及提升服务质量具有重要的意义,本文将深入探讨机房云计算框架的设计与实现。
我们需要了解什么是云计算框架,云计算框架是一种用于支持云计算服务的基础设施,它包括了一系列的软件和硬件组件,如服务器、存储设备、网络设备等,这些组件通过特定的协议和接口进行交互,以实现数据的存储、处理和传输。
在机房环境中,云计算框架的设计需要考虑以下几个关键因素:
1、可扩展性:随着业务的发展,数据中心需要处理的数据量会不断增加,云计算框架需要具有良好的可扩展性,以便在需要时可以增加或减少资源。
2、高可用性:数据中心需要提供24/7的服务,云计算框架需要具有高可用性,以确保在任何情况下都能提供服务。
3、灵活性:不同的业务可能需要不同的计算资源,云计算框架需要具有灵活性,以便根据业务需求进行调整。
4、安全性:数据是企业的重要资产,云计算框架需要具有良好的安全性,以防止数据泄露或被恶意攻击。
在实现上,机房云计算框架通常采用虚拟化技术,虚拟化技术可以将物理资源(如服务器、存储设备等)抽象为逻辑资源,从而实现资源的动态分配和优化,通过虚拟化技术,我们可以创建多个虚拟机,每个虚拟机都可以运行自己的操作系统和应用程序,就像一个独立的服务器一样。
机房云计算框架还需要实现一些高级功能,如负载均衡、自动扩展、弹性计算等,负载均衡可以将工作负载均匀地分配到各个服务器上,以避免某个服务器过载,自动扩展可以根据业务需求自动增加或减少服务器数量,弹性计算则可以根据业务需求动态调整计算资源。
机房云计算框架的设计和实现是一个复杂的过程,需要考虑多种因素,通过合理的设计和实现,我们可以创建一个高效、可靠、灵活且安全的云计算环境,以满足各种业务需求。
机房云计算框架的设计与实现也面临着一些挑战,如何有效地管理和维护大量的虚拟化资源,如何处理大规模的数据,如何保证服务的稳定性和安全性等,这些问题需要我们不断地研究和探索。
在未来,随着技术的发展,机房云计算框架将会变得更加智能和自动化,通过引入人工智能和机器学习技术,我们可以实现资源的智能调度和优化,通过引入区块链技术,我们可以实现数据的透明化和安全化,通过引入边缘计算技术,我们可以实现数据的近源处理,从而降低延迟和带宽使用。
机房云计算框架是数据中心的核心,它的设计与实现对于提高数据中心的服务质量和效率具有重要的意义,我们期待在未来,机房云计算框架能够带来更多的创新和突破。